Title :
Canonical convolutional encoders for unequal error protection

Abstract :
In this paper, canonical convolutional encoders are studied for unequal error protection (UEP) from an algebraic theoretical viewpoint. We show that for any convolutional code there exists at least a canonical generator matrix which has the greatest separation vector, and hence the optimal UEP capability, among all canonical ones. A procedure for obtaining such desirable generator matrices is also proposed.
